Caesarea Philippi: Hike to Agrippas' palace

Photo/Comment by Mandy McLaughlin

"Whether we hiked in a hot desert canyon where a trickle of water ran, bartered for a tapestry on a narrow city street, or walked through the lush forest at Caesarea Philippi with waterfalls flowing beside the path, I knew the land on which I walked was alive.  It sings of Jesus, the Man who walked as no person had walked before or ever will.  It speaks of history that pointed to Him and a future whose only hope is in Him.  It longs for the world to look beyond the selfish ambitions that induce the fighting that plagues its borders; and to see what makes this little piece of geography so beautiful and unique."
